Good Green Tea Smoothie
- Ingredients
- 3 cups frozen white grapes
- 2 packed cups baby spinach
- 1 1/2 cups strong brewed green tea (see Tip), cooled
- 1 medium ripe avocado
- 2 teaspoons honey
- Active Time: 10 minutes
- Total Time: 10 minutes
- Preparation
- 1.Combine grapes, spinach, green tea, avocado and honey in a blender; blend until smooth. Serve immediately.
- Tips & Notes
- Tip: To brew strong green tea, use twice the amount of tea (or two tea bags), but do not over steep. Green tea should be steeped for no longer than 3 minutes; over steeping will give the tea a bitter taste.
- Nutrition
- Per serving: 345 calories; 15 g fat ( 2 g sat , 10 g mono ); 0 mg cholesterol; 56 g carbohydrates; 6 g added sugars; 5 g protein; 9 g fiber; 36 mg sodium; 1110 mg potassium.
- Nutrition Bonus: Vitamin C (72% daily value), Vitamin A (63% dv), Folate (36% dv), Potassium (32% dv), Calcium (23% dv), Magnesium (18% dv)
- Carbohydrate Servings: 3
- Exchanges: 3 fruit, 1 vegetable, 1 1/2 fat
